摘 要:目的 :比较小鼠小肠上皮内淋巴细胞 (intestineintraepitheliallymphocytes ,iIEL)与脾脏T淋巴细胞的差异并寻找刺激iIEL活化的特异性抗原。方法 :分别提取新鲜分离的iIEL和脾脏T细胞的细胞膜蛋白 ,通过SDS PAGE和银染法比较二者的区别 ;用蛋白定量和磷定量方法 ,比较两种细胞的膜蛋白与膜磷脂比。提取Daudi细胞和小鼠小肠上皮细胞的细胞膜脂 ,将其制成脂质体 ,采用H3 TdR掺入法检测其刺激iIEL和脾脏T细胞增殖的能力。结果 :两种细胞的膜蛋白存在着质和量的差异。iIEL膜蛋白与膜磷脂之比高于脾脏T细胞。脾脏T细胞对Daudi细胞膜脂和小肠上皮细胞膜脂的刺激无反应 ,甚至有负反应 ;而iIEL对小肠上皮细胞膜脂刺激的增殖反应强于对Daudi细胞膜脂的。结论 :iIEL与脾脏T淋巴细胞在形态、表型、起源、发育以及功能上的差异存在相应的分子基础。小肠上皮细胞膜脂可能作为一种特异性抗原参与iIEL的活化。Objective:To compare the differences between mouse intestine intraepithelial lymphocytes(iIELs)and splenic T cells and search for the special antigen activating iIELs Methods:Had extracted cell membrane from iIELs and splenic T cells those were isolated freshly, and compared these two kinds of membrane proteins through SDS PAGE and silver staining Through quantitative analyses of protein and lipid of the two kinds of cell membranes,analyzed the ratios of protein to lipid of them In addition,prepared liposomes with membrane lipid from Daudi cells and mouse intestinal epithelial cells(IECs), and then added them to freshly isolated iIELs and splenic T cells respectively The proliferation of them was studied by the incorporation of 3H methyl thymidine Results:Had found that the membrane proteins of iIELs and splenic T cells were different qualitatively and quantitatively, and the ratio of protein to lipid of iIELs were higher than that of splentic T cells In proliferation experiment,had found that splenic T cells showed poor proliferation responding to the membrane lipid of Daudi cells and IECs However, iIELs can be activated by both of them and the effect of later one was stronger Conclusion:The differences between iIELs and splenic T cells in morphology, phenotypes, ontogeny and functions have the corresponding molecular bases The membrane lipid of IECs may be the special antigen that could activate iIELs
